Actually found an easier way to do it so you don’t have to use the shot glass and run it through twice.
Take a dark brown glass bottle that is 250 mL.
10 mL of part a. 10 mL of part B.
Then add 220 mL of water.
Close it up, let it sit on a shelf overnight for 10 hours.
Next day test it and you should be good as gold.
After testing it pop it in the fridge
